Date & time:
The date & time suffix is added to the
image file name.
The date & time suffix consists of the year (2 digits),
month (2 digits), date (2 digits), hour (2 digits),
minute (2 digits) and second (2 digits), and
sequential number (2 digits), thus adding a 14-digit
number to the image file name.
Sequence number:
A sequential number of 10 digits
between 0000000001 and 4294967295 and two fixed
digits 00 are added to the image file name.
Sequence number clear
Click
Clear
to reset the
Sequence number
suffix to 1.
Mode
Select the periodical sending mode.
Periodical mode:
An image file is sent periodically
according to the specified
Interval
and
Effective
period
.
Tour mode:
An image file is sent each time the camera
is moved to a preset position during the tour.
Interval
Type the interval at which you want to send images to
the FTP server periodically. You can set the hour (H),
minutes (M) and seconds (S) between 1 second and 24
hours (one day).
Note
The actual interval may be longer than the set value,
depending on the image size, image quality setting, bit
rate and the network environments.
Effective period
Set the period during which periodical sending is
effective.
Always:
Periodical sending is always effective.
Schedule:
You can specify the period during which
periodical sending is effective.
Click
Schedule
to display the menu for the effective
period. (“Setting the Schedule — Schedule Menu”
on page 93)
OK/Cancel
See “Buttons common to every menu” on page 34.
Recording Images in
Memory
— Image memory Menu
When you click
in the Administrator
menu, the Image memory menu appears.
By using the image memory function, you can record an
image and audio file (shot being linked with the external
sensor input or built-in detection functions) in the built-
in memory (approx. 8 MB), or in a CF memory card (not
supplied) inserted in the camera. The image file can also
be recorded periodically.
The recorded image and audio files can be found or
downloaded to the computer using the FTP server
function. (See “Downloading Images from the Camera
— FTP server Menu” on page 86.)
The Image memory menu consists of three tabs:
Common
,
Alarm recording
and
Periodical recording
.
For details on usable memory cards, contact your
authorized Sony dealer.
Notes
• The image and audio files recorded in the built-in
memory are deleted when the power of the camera is
turned off, or the
Selected root directory
setting is
changed.
• The frame rate and operability on the main viewer
may be reduced during image storage.
• Set Image memory recording function to
Off
when
you remove the CF memory card from the camera or
turn off the power of the camera with a CF memory
card inserted.
• When ever you remove or insert a card, wait at least
10 seconds.
• Before using a CF memory card, format it using the
computer, or by
Format CF memory card
in the
Initialize tab of the System menu (page 41).
